Output e95faf29457517e62ff3f79ac903463f0b8c368fc6798a28794653ced270b952:0

value
904830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aad0ecd0129775d79089e964497d2f8314b55aff OP_EQUAL
address
3HGD5XDsSD4YTezDvGFq1dD9pUznQ8wAcU
transaction
e95faf29457517e62ff3f79ac903463f0b8c368fc6798a28794653ced270b952
spent
true